        Hypothesis Testing on Multiple Populations    3. The ABC   Tutoring Director wants to use a new tutorial to teach middle school students   about basic algebraic techniques. As an experiment she randomly selected 18   students and randomly assigned them to one of three groups which include   either a PowerPoint presentation created by the classroom teachers, WebEx   Presentation created by an outside contractor, or a well known tutorial by   the EducTrain company. After completing their assigned tutorial, the students   are given a basic algebraic methods quiz. At the .01 significance level, can   she conclude that there is a difference between how well the different   tutorials work for the middle school students?   Students   Grades on the Algebraic Methods Quiz following the Tutorial   Power Point Tutorial WebEx Tutorial EducTrain Tutorial    88 79 96    94 86 78    91 75 89    88 83 96    98 74 97    84 72     90
